Do not walk RUN to see this show before it's sold out, or pray it gets extended. I am going a second time myself. This goes much further than the original concept, which is basically genius, and manages to delight and surprise at every turn. People who love Little Women and/or GIRLS will dig the hell of out it, but someone who isn't familiar with those would love it too. The performances are funny yet grounded, with the whole play being hilarious with some very touching moments! My only notes for the production would be to take your time - they seem to have gotten caught up in the idea that it is "fast paced" and sometimes moments don't land quite the way they could. This is probably the most polished show I've seen at this years Fringe. Everything about it is crisp and clean--lights, sounds, sets, blocking, acting, and it's hilarious to boot!
I've never read Little Women or watched Girls (of which this is meant to be a mash-up of), but there are laughs aplenty even without getting what I have to assume are a ton of inside jokes.

this is the best piece of live theater i've seen so far this year. it's punchy, clever, and hilarious. the performances are deft and the line reading is artfully nuanced and just rolls out in a seemingly casual effervescence. the concept is genius and the script has many shining moments. i was in stitches the whole time. also, the excellent use of lighting, choreography, constant exits and entrances, and minimal set pieces add to the play's brilliant undisguised energy.
